A modifier changes, describes, or explains?

Respuesta :

chaitanyakodam chaitanyakodam
  • 15-07-2021

Answer: A modifier changes, clarifies, qualifies, or limits a particular word in a sentence in order to add emphasis, explanation, or detail.

Explanation: Modifiers tend to be descriptive words, such as adjectives and adverbs.
